    • A multi-layer structure polymer composition having a gel content of at least 50% which is constituted of an innermost layer polymer (A) consisting mainly of alkyl acrylate and having a degree of swelling of 10 or lower, and having a glass transition temperature lower than 10.degree. C., a crosslinked elastomer polymer (B) consisting mainly of alkyl acrylate and having a degree of swelling slightly higher than that of said polymer (A) and having a glass transition temperature not higher than 0.degree. C., said innermost layer polymer (A) and said crosslinked elastomer polymer (B) constituting a double layer elastomer structure polymer, as well as an outermost layer polymer (C) consisting mainly of alkyl methacrylate and having a glass transition temperature not lower than 60.degree. C., and at least one intermediate layer (D) existing between said polymer (B) layer and said polymer (C) layer, the amount of alkyl acrylate in said intermediate layer (D) linearly decreasing from said polymer (B) layer to said polymer (C) layer. Said polymer composition does not readily show the phenomenon of whitening even if dipped in hot water or boiling water and is excellent in weather resistance, solvent resistance, stress-whitening resistance, water-whitening resistance and transparency.

    • A delustered thermoplastic resin composition which comprises 100 parts by weight of a thermoplastic resin (B); and 0.1 to 40 parts by weight of a resin (A) which essentially consists of:80 to 20 parts by weight of a polymer or a copolymer component (I) obtained by polymerizing;(a) 30 to 100% by weight of at least one monomer selected from the group consisting of an alkyl methacrylate in which the alkyl group has 1 to 4 carbon atoms and an aromatic vinyl compound;(b) 0 to 70% by weight of an alkyl acrylate in which the alkyl group has 1 to 13 carbon atoms;(c) 0 to 50% by weight of a monoethylenically unsaturated monomer other than those of (a) and (b); and(d) 0 to 5 parts by weight of a crosslinking monomer per 100 parts by weight of the total amount of the above components (a), (b), and (c); and 20 to 80 parts by weight of a copolymer component (II) obtained by polymerizing;(e) 30 to 90% by weight of an aromatic vinyl compound;(f) 10 to 60% by weight of at least one alkyl acrylate monomer in which the alkyl group has 1 to 13 carbon atoms;(g) 0 to 20% by weight of a monoethylenically unsaturated monomer other than those of (e) and (f); and(h) 0.05 to 10 parts by weight of a crosslinking monomer per 100 parts by weight of the total amount of the above components (e), (f) and (g).

    • An epoxy resin composition used as a matrix for a fiber-reinforced composite is disclosed, which comprises the following components:(A) a bifunctional epoxy resin;(B) at least one of a trifunctional epoxy resin and a tetrafunctional epoxy resin;(C) a dihydroxybiphenyl compound represented by the following general formula: ##STR1## wherein R.sub.1, R.sub.2, R.sub.3 and R.sub.4, which may be the same or different, each represents a hydrogen atom or an alkyl group having 1 to 6 carbon atoms; and(D) an aromatic amine,wherein said components (A), (B), (C) and (D) are used in amounts satisfying the following conditions:1/0.1.gtoreq.a/b.gtoreq.1/1.210/1.gtoreq.(a+b)/c.gtoreq.1/11/0.8.gtoreq.(a+b-c)/d.gtoreq.1/1.5wherein a represents the molar number of epoxy groups in component (A), b represents the molar number of epoxy groups in component (B), c represents the molar number of phenolic OH groups in component (C) and d represents the molar number of NH groups in component (D).
